Turning Your Van into a Cozy Castle
Imagine your van as a tiny apartment on wheels! To feel comfy, you got to have some essentials. First up, a good bed to crash in (maybe one that folds away for daytime). You’ll also need storage for your stuff and a way to cook yummy meals. Shelves and hooks on the walls will help you use every inch of space. Think furniture that does double duty, like a table that folds down for eating and working. Stay connected with a good internet plan for your phone or laptop. Solar panels or a portable power bank will keep your devices charged. Don’t forget to add your own touch with pictures or curtains to make it feel like home sweet home (on wheels)!

Challenges on the Road
Living in a van is awesome, but listen up! Here’s the short and sweet of it:
- Small space: Vans are cozy, not castles. You have to ditch some stuff and get smart with storage.
- Van care: Your van is your home on wheels. You need to take good care of it! Regular check-ups keep you from getting stuck on the side of the road.
- Hot or cold: Be ready for any weather. Winter? Pack some warmth. Summer? Bring a fan or something cooler.
- Parking: Finding a safe spot to sleep can be tricky. Do some research before you roll up!
- Shower time: Showers might not be as easy as they used to be. Gyms are great, or you might need a portable option.

What are the common reasons people quit van life?
Many people leave van life because of the constant need for maintenance and repairs. The lack of personal space and privacy can also be a deal-breaker. Financial instability and the difficulty of finding a stable income are other major factors.
How much does it typically cost to live in a van each month?
Living in a van can cost between $500 to $2,000 a month. Expenses include fuel, food, vehicle insurance, and maintenance. The cost can vary depending on your travel habits, maintenance needs, and lifestyle choices. Considering income is important for budgeting.
What should beginners know before starting van life?
Beginners should know that van life requires careful planning and adjustment. It’s crucial to have a reliable income and understand the importance of maintaining your vehicle. Also, knowing how to find safe and legal parking spots can make a big difference in your experience.
What are some of the downsides of van life according to experienced individuals?
Experienced van lifers often mention the constant need for repairs and maintenance. They also talk about the struggles with personal relationships due to limited space. The absence of home amenities and consistent access to running water can be challenging.
How has the van life trend changed in recent years?
In recent years, van life has become increasingly popular due to social media and remote work opportunities. People are more attracted to the idea of freedom and adventure. The trend has evolved with more people sharing tips and experiences online, making it more accessible.
What demographics typically embrace van life?
Predominantly, young adults in their 20s and 30s are embracing van life. Many of them are digital nomads or remote workers. However, retirees looking for adventure and the minimalist lifestyle are also part of this community.
